What to Check Before You Cash Out Quickly

Before initiating a fast cash-out, verify your transaction’s minimum withdrawal threshold and any associated fees, as these can reduce your net amount. Confirm that your linked payment method is active and supports rapid transfers, such as instant e-wallets or debit cards, to avoid delays. Check for pending wagering requirements or withdrawal limits, particularly on bonuses, which may block early exits.

Always review the platform’s withdrawal processing times, as “instant” often includes a pending verification period of up to 24 hours.

Ensure your account identity documents are current to prevent holds. Finally, assess the exchange rate and any cross-border conversion costs to understand your final received sum. Skipping these checks risks losing funds to unexpected charges or processing lags. Use secure payment verification to complete the transfer safely.

How Regulators View Instant Payment Systems

Rapid payout systems must comply with anti-money laundering (AML) and know-your-customer (KYC) regulations to prevent fraud, requiring automated identity verification and transaction monitoring. Financial compliance in instant withdrawals demands robust encryption protocols, such as TLS 1.3, and adherence to PCI-DSS standards for card data. From a security perspective, multi-factor authentication (MFA) and velocity checks mitigate unauthorized access. Key legal risks include:

  • Breach of settlement timelines under electronic fund transfer acts
  • Liability for chargebacks if due diligence is skipped

Always consult local licensing authorities to avoid penalties for unregistered payout services.
